About Products

Products are created and managed in the context of a product line. Product lines are created and managed in the context of your company. By default, Product Line Management supports three types of products: hardware, software and service.

Products can have any number (0 to N) of features linked to them. Products are identified with revisions and versions. Products are maintained as product masters and are related to a product line.

The first time a product revision is created, a new product master is also created. The first instance of a product can only be a product revision. You can then decide whether to revise the current product revision or create a product version. When a product is revised or versioned, all the features directly linked to revision N are, by default, also linked to revision N+1 (relationship replication). Subfeatures of the first level are unaffected by this operation. During the product revision or version process, you can replicate features from the previous revision or select from a list of existing versions.

Note: Only users with a Product Manager or System Engineer role can replace a GBOM for a released product or released feature.
